Corruption of a famous anime title, namely, Naruto, based on the American pronunciation of the series' name.

May be used to mock narutards.
A: Heh, you're watching Nartow, too, now?
B: Shut up! Naruto is the best series ever!
by lolwutbbqhaha April 04, 2008